Requirements
- BS or MS in Electrical Engineering or related engineering field
- 5+ years in spacecraft system design
- 8+ years general engineering experience
- Familiarity with EEE-INST-002 parts classification
- Proficiency in worst-case analysis, circuit Finite Element Analysis, and Failure Modes and Effects Analysis (FMEA)
- Design and application of digital communication protocols such as UART, SPI, I2C, RS-422, RS-232, CAN
- Power system design including Buck/Boost and LDO topologies
- Low-noise analog design for mixed sensor types
- Experience with high-voltage electrical systems and battery technologies used on spacecraft
- Execution of environmental tests as per standards such as MIL-STD-461 or GSFC-STD-7000
- IPC-JSTD-001 requirements for soldered electronic assemblies
- NASA 8739.4 harnessing standard and general requirements for harness design
- Motor drive design for Brushless DC (BLDC) motors
- FPGA- or MCU-based embedded system design
- Proficient in using lab equipment such as oscilloscopes, logic analyzers, electronic loads, and LCR meters
- Experience with Altium schematic capture and PCB layout tool or equivalent, and Microsoft Visio or similar tool
- Strong communication skills and experience presenting technical detail to external customers
- Detail-oriented with an emphasis on design documentation and summary report generation
- Experience as a people leader and mentor
Responsibilities
- Serve as a technical leader within the organization, mentoring junior engineers
- Systems requirements definition and analog and digital circuit design for autonomous spacecraft instruments
- Design, manufacturing, and checkout of custom high-reliability PCBs for various avionics applications
- Harness design and assembly instructions for high-reliability applications
- Electrical ground support equipment (EGSE) design and documentation
- Analysis and test planning, execution, and data review for verification of requirements for electrical systems
- Develop and generate work instruction packages for manufacturing and testing
- Support R&D and flight projects through all phases of development and delivery
- Proactively identify roadblocks to technical progress and take steps to mitigate them
- Provide subject matter expertise in flight avionics and electrical components
Honeybee Robotics specializes in advanced robotic systems for challenging environments, offering high-performance motion control components and integrated solutions for planetary exploration. Their technologies include reliable mechatronic systems with cutting-edge autonomy capabilities, drilling and sampling subsystems, and complete solutions for space mining and in-situ resource utilization.
